How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Little Italy?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Little Italy Studio Apartments | $1,665 | $999 | $2,204 |
Little Italy 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,884 | $900 | $2,734 |
Little Italy 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,581 | $1,000 | $4,070 |
Little Italy 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,195 | $1,300 | $5,869 |

Getting Around the Little Italy Neighborhood in Cleveland, OH
Walk Score®
84 / 100
Very Walkable
Most errands can be accomplished on foot
Bike Score®
46 / 100
Somewhat Bikeable
Minimal bike infrastructure
Transit Score®
56 / 100
Good Transit
Many nearby public transportation options
